feeling pissed off with Honda tonight. i'm in the process of changing a friends bike from uk plates to Spanish plates. the Spanish version of vosa wants a eu certificate of conformity (eu coc form), so I contact Honda uk. they tell me that because its a pre 2000 bike, it's not possible to have one, they say they do an equivalent which is called the Year of Manufacture document, it will cost £30 only payable via cheque or postal order, and can only be applied for by post, and it can take 4 to 6 weeks ffs, it's like living in the dark ages.
so my friend applies for the document. and we have to supply the chassis number, engine number, what year it was made, basically all the info on the logbook.
so i'm expecting a tech sheet style doc which gives info like, height, width, weight and so on.
but no, Honda sends me a letter with all the info I had sent them and nothing else.....FFS
utter waste of time and £30.
a friend of mine sent me a pdf of two eu coc forms, both highly detailed with tonnes of info.
Honda hold your head in shame!!!!!!!!

I met a chap last Wednesday at the Meldreth meet who told me what a nightmare it was registering a bike in Spain...

Its a bit shite but Kawasaki refused to do it(date) at all for my friends KR1.

Luckily the VJMC do it as part of their membership, for a fee of course.

The form you have had back from Honda, is it enough to satisfy the Spanish?
